World of Concrete to Deliver Another Strong Event for 2008!

Join more than 80,000 attendees from around the world at the 2008 World of Concrete in Las Vegas, Nevada, January 22-25, 2008 – Seminars January 21 - 25. With several industry events to choose from during the first quarter of 2008, WOC continues to prove that it is the commercial construction industry's largest annual international event. Featuring 900,000 square feet of the newest concrete and masonry products, ideas, and technologies from 1,700 exhibiting companies, World of Concrete will deliver another strong event in 2008.

More than 10,000 attendees are expected to participate in sessions this year. The World of Concrete program is the most in depth in the industry, featuring more than 150 educational sessions in targeted tracks covering everything from Concrete fundamentals to Decorative Concrete and Business Management Practices. 90-minute topics include Leadership Management, Technology for Construction, Legal Issues, Women in Construction, Finance and Money Matters, Green Building, Safety and Risk Management, and more.

World of Concrete features special product and action areas including The Producer Center, a dedicated marketplace of materials, equipment, demos, and seminars for concrete producers; Material Handling, offering trucks, excavators and more for material delivery, distribution, concrete placement, and earth moving; Concrete Repair and Demolition, housing a display of surface preparation equipment, scarifying, grinding, sawing equipment, and other demolition products; World of Masonry, showcasing a full range of products, tools, information, and technology for masonry professionals; and Technology for Construction, featuring the newest products and tools for the commercial construction industry from top information technology and systems providers.

MCAA will hold its annual convention concurrently with the World of Masonry. The World of Masonry is held each year during the World of Concrete. The move will benefit the Masonry Industry by combining resources and making the World of Masonry, an integral part of World of Concrete, the Masonry industry's premier event. MCAA will hold several education sessions along with many exciting outdoor events & demonstrations.

Be sure to visit the new GREENSITE area of the show floor located in the South hall, Level 2. There you will find exhibitors showcasing green build technologies and products along with displays, video presentations, and valuable information. In addition, a new track for 2008 in the 90-minute Seminars is Green Building. Sustainability and environmental friendly construction is in demand, making this track of six sessions a timely addition to the WOC Education Program.
